Key word. I had zero power and economy difference with and without my intercooler. If it actually made a difference I wouldn't have gotten rid of it.
FUEL is what controls power. Intercoolers only make a difference at WOT where temperatures are high and the A/F ratio is close to rich. Daily drivers and highway cruisers won't see a bit of difference by adding an intercooler except an increase in turbo lag.

The fact that you are a mile high has something to do with the reason you didn't see much. The thinner air isn't going to cool as well and the change in trapped mass per cylinder won't be as great per the same temp change as it would at a lower altitude.
